It is comprised of 19 self-rated items and 5 other-rated items. The scores include the following indicators: subjective sleep quality, sleep latency, sleep duration, habitual sleep efficiency, sleep disturbances, use of medication, and daytime dysfunction. Each indicator is rated from 0 to 3. The accumulated scores of the seven indicators constitute the total score of PSQI (0-21). The higher score indicates the worse sleep quality and severer sleep disorders. Scores of 5, 10, and 15 are cut-offs for mild, moderate, and severe anxiety, respectively. An add-on item assessing the patient's global impression of symptom-related impairment helps researchers understand the extent to which anxiety interferes in daily life. The GAD-7 has factorial validity for the diagnosis of general anxiety disorder and is sensitive to change. With total scores ranging from 0 to 27, scores of 5, 10, 15, and 20 represent mild, moderate, moderately severe, and severe depression, respectively. The PHQ-9 has factorial validity for the diagnosis of major depressive disorder. The main symptoms are difficulty in falling asleep, decreased sleep quality and sleep time, and affect the normal work, study and life during the day.\n\nAcupuncture has a good clinical effect on insomnia, but most of the treatment methods are acupuncture or electroacupuncture. Moxibustion therapy, as one of the main components of the therapy, has the advantages of simple operation, wide acceptance, which is suitable for a wide range of promotion and application.At present, the trials of moxibustion in the treatment of insomnia mainly focus on mild moxibustion. The number of studies is small, and the research is designed insufficiently, so it is difficult to draw a positive conclusion, and needs to be further confirmed by rigorous designed experiments. In addition, grain moxibustion, which is widely used in clinic, has the advantages of more convenient operation, short treatment time and strong permeability. However, its efficacy and safety in the treatment of insomnia are still unclear, so it is necessary to carry out a randomized controlled trial to confirm it.\n\nOne hundred and two eligible patients will be randomly assigned to one of 3 groups: grain moxibustion group, sham grain moxibustion group and wait-list control group.
